Four Key Trends IIoT Platforms are Enlisting as Businesses Race to Convert Data into InsightsSANTA CLARA, Calif., Jan. 12, 2018 /PRNewswire/ -- Coupled with rapidly advancing Internet of Things (IoT) techniques, IoT platforms are set to create new business models aimed at enhanced connectivity, control and convergence. Businesses are now racing to convert raw machine and process data into actionable and useful insights in real-time. IoT platforms are at the core of this revolution, providing users with the flexibility and tools needed to develop application-centric functions unique to each industry. Frost & Sullivan's recent research, Landscaping IIoT Platforms—Vendor Clusters and Growth Prospects, compares and benchmarks Industrial IoT platforms and vendor clusters. It highlights the prevalent innovation hubs, key technology and business trends that are influencing the evolution of industrial IoT platforms, and profiles existing industrial IoT platforms such as Condence, Axoom, Losant, Datonis, Jasper, Bosch, Azure IoT, Thingworx, Mindsphere, Devicewise, Lumada, Leonardo, and Predix (GE).
